Most versions of the UMIK-1 utilize a "hard-coded" approach. The USB interface chip handles the Audio Class protocol (UAC1 or UAC2), and this logic is generally static. You cannot "brick" a UMIK-1 by failing to update it, because there is usually no update mechanism provided to the end-user. The device is designed to be plug-and-play.

Unlike smartphones or WiFi routers, the UMIK-1 does not receive feature updates. There are no security patches. There are no performance improvements. The firmware is a static, minimal bootloader designed to last the life of the microphone.

This is the internal software that controls the microphone’s hardware, including the USB interface, sample rate (fixed at 48 kHz), and internal gain.
